تم حلها: كيفية تثبيت الحزمة في قشرة بيثون

المشكلة الرئيسية المتعلقة بتثبيت الحزم في Python shell هي أن العملية يمكن أن تكون معقدة للغاية وتستغرق وقتًا طويلاً. اعتمادًا على الحزمة ، قد يتطلب الأمر تنزيل وتثبيت تبعيات إضافية ، والتي قد يكون من الصعب تعقبها وتثبيتها بشكل صحيح. بالإضافة إلى ذلك ، لا تتوفر العديد من الحزم من خلال فهرس حزم Python الرسمي (PyPI) ، مما يعني أنه يجب على المستخدمين العثور على مصادر بديلة لها. أخيرًا ، لا توجد طريقة موحدة لتثبيت الحزم عبر إصدارات مختلفة من Python ، لذلك يجب على المستخدمين توخي مزيد من الحذر للتأكد من أنهم يستخدمون الإصدار الصحيح من الحزمة لإصدار Python الخاص بهم.

To install a package in Python, you can use pip. Pip is a package manager for Python that allows you to install and manage additional packages that are not part of the Python standard library. To install a package using pip, open a command prompt or terminal and type:

pip install <package_name>

Replace <package_name> with the name of the package you want to install. For example, if you wanted to install the requests library, you would type: 

pip install requests

السطر الأول: لتثبيت حزمة في Python ، يمكنك استخدام النقطة.
Pip هو مدير حزم لـ Python يسمح لك بتثبيت وإدارة الحزم الإضافية التي ليست جزءًا من مكتبة Python القياسية.

السطر 2: لتثبيت حزمة باستخدام النقطة ، افتح موجه الأوامر أو المحطة الطرفية واكتب:

السطر 3: تثبيت النقطة

السطر 4: استبدال باسم الحزمة التي تريد تثبيتها. على سبيل المثال ، إذا أردت تثبيت مكتبة الطلبات ، فاكتب:

السطر 5: طلبات تثبيت النقطة

ما هي الحزمة

الحزمة في Python عبارة عن مجموعة من الوحدات النمطية والحزم الفرعية التي يتم تجميعها معًا لتوفير وحدة واحدة قابلة للاستيراد. تُستخدم الحزم لتنظيم الوحدات ذات الصلة وتوفير مساحة اسم لأسماء الوحدات. يمكن استخدامها أيضًا لمشاركة البيانات بين وحدات مختلفة داخل نفس الحزمة. يمكن أن تحتوي الحزم على حزم أخرى ، والتي بدورها يمكن أن تحتوي على وحدات ، وما إلى ذلك.

ما هي قشرة بايثون

قشرة بايثون هي مترجم تفاعلي يسمح للمستخدمين بكتابة وتنفيذ كود بايثون. إنها واجهة سطر أوامر توفر الوصول إلى لغة برمجة Python ، مما يسمح للمستخدمين بإدخال الأوامر وتلقي الإخراج في الوقت الفعلي. يمكن استخدام shell لكتابة البرامج النصية وتشغيلها ، وبرامج تصحيح الأخطاء ، واختبار مقتطفات التعليمات البرمجية ، والمزيد. كما أنه مفيد لاستكشاف ميزات اللغة وبناء الجملة.

طرق تثبيت حزمة بايثون

1. استخدام Pip: Pip هو مدير حزم لحزم Python أو الوحدات النمطية إذا كنت ترغب في ذلك. يسمح لك بتثبيت وإدارة الحزم الإضافية التي ليست جزءًا من مكتبة Python القياسية. لتثبيت حزمة باستخدام النقطة ، افتح سطر الأوامر واكتب: تثبيت النقطة .

2. استخدام Anaconda Navigator: Anaconda هو توزيع مفتوح المصدر للغات برمجة Python و R لعلوم البيانات والتطبيقات ذات الصلة بالتعلم الآلي. يأتي مع مدير الحزم الخاص به المسمى conda والذي يمكن استخدامه لتثبيت الحزم من مستودع Anaconda وكذلك من مستودعات أخرى مثل PyPI (Python Package Index). لتثبيت حزمة باستخدام Anaconda Navigator ، افتح التطبيق ، وابحث عن الحزمة المطلوبة في علامة التبويب Packages ، ثم انقر فوق تثبيت لإضافتها إلى بيئتك.

3. استخدام Easy Install: Easy Install هو بديل آخر لتثبيت حزم Python التي تأتي مرفقة مع setuptools ، وهي عبارة عن مجموعة من التحسينات على توزيعات Python (لتعبئة وتوزيع برامج Python). لاستخدام Easy Install ، قم بتنزيله من PyPI (Python Package Index) ثم قم بتشغيل easy_install في سطر الأوامر أو النافذة الطرفية.

4. من كود المصدر: إذا كنت تريد تثبيت حزمة مباشرة من الكود المصدري الخاص بها بدلاً من تنزيلها من مستودع على الإنترنت مثل PyPI أو Anaconda Navigator ، فيمكنك القيام بذلك عن طريق تنزيل ملف أرشيف الكود المصدر (.tar أو .zip) ثم استخراجه في بنية الدليل المحلي قبل تشغيل python setup.py التثبيت على سطر الأوامر أو النافذة الطرفية من أجل بناء الحزمة وتثبيتها في بيئتك

الوظائف ذات الصلة:

اترك تعليق